As a Swiss based company, we highly respect our duty to deliver quality products and the necessary support to ensure that our clients investment is the correct decision for them today and for many years to come. This is how we define partnerships … a long-lasting win-win relationship so our customers know where to go to find a useful, affordable and modern solution.

More information can be found here.